Use-Case Specification: Uninstall UI Toolkit
1. BRIEF DESCRIPTION
The user can uninstall the UI Toolkit from the system.
2. FLOW OF EVENTS
2.1 Basic Flow of Events
- B1. The user decides to uninstall a UI Toolkit from the system.
- B2. The user removes the UI Toolkit’s (Eclipse plug-in) files from Eclipse’s folders.
- B3. The user starts Eclipse.
2.2 Alternative Flows
- Alternative Flow 1: The removed UI toolkit is in use in a flow diagram
- A1. The User opens a flow which uses the removed UI toolkit.
- a) The system will inform that the design contains components that are no longer available and the flow cannot be displayed.

5. PRECONDITIONS
5.1 Precondition 1: The system is not running
Components cannot be removed when the system is running.
6. POSTCONDITIONS
6.1 Postcondition 1: The UI Toolkit is not available in the system
